The new Fast Fashion seminar will provide you with valuable insight into how to achieve speed from concept to delivery to the consumer - an important requirement in today’s fast moving market.
This seminar is a must in understanding the management processes and behaviour required to deliver speed and low cost. This seminar is part of the on-going series of seminars designed to assist companies make the step change in performance required to satisfy the demands of the current consumer.

Purposes:
- Understand in more depth the principals behind the Zara and fast fashion use business models and the key steps to reduce time to market
- Gain insights into how to achieve a fast supply chain cycle, and deliver better products, faster, with lower risk
- Understand the financial benefits of Fast Fashion
- Discover how Fast Fashion delivers sustainability
Benefits:
- Analysis of the Zara business model
- Industry Best Practice
- A Fast Fashion process map
- Insights into fast supply chains
- Business model based on “clusters of capability”
